Cañada de Ortigosa
Cañada de Ortigosa is an intermittent stream in Fuente-Álamo, Albacete, Castile-La Mancha. Cañada de Ortigosa is situated nearby to the locality Los Chortales, as well as near Los Mainetes.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Ontur is a township of the province Albacete in Spain, located about 73 kilometers from the capital of the province, Albacete. In the year 2005 it had about 2,421 inhabitants. This township is famous for the Roman dolls discovered there. Ontur is situated 6 km southwest of Cañada de Ortigosa.
